Hodr stands to the left of the dead god. Hodr (pronounced “HO-der”; from Old Norse Höðr, “Warrior”) is a Scandinavian god whom we know only from a single episode in Norse mythology: the death of Baldur.

Hoenir (Old Norse Hœnir, pronounced “HIGH-nir”) is an obscure Aesir god. Mentions of Hoenir in Old Norse literature are highly confused and contradictory.
Hogan is an Irish surname. If derived from the Irish Gaelic, Ó hÓgáin, it is diminutive of Og meaning "young". If it is derived from Cornish, it means "mortal". This youthful definition of the name is also reflected in the Welsh, where Hogyn means stripling.
Hogarth Name Meaning. English (northern borders) and Scottish: probably a variant of Hoggard, but perhaps, as Black suggests, a habitational name from a lost or unidentified place named with the dialect word hoggarth 'lamb enclosure'.
In regard to the names of the daughters, scholars largely are in agreement; Malah means "fat"/"infirmity", Noa means "movement", Milcah means "queen", Tirzah means "pleasing", Hoglah means "dancing" (though for this reason it is also the word for partridge).
Hoh Name Meaning. German (also Höh): topographic name or nickname from Middle High German hoch, ho 'high' (see Hoch). Chinese: variant of Hu.
